Frequently asked questions

Should a distributor stock refillable or sealed pods for Maxus Lite?

Stock both where regulation allows; sealed pods move faster in convenience channels, refillable in specialist shops.

Is documentation provided for customs?

Commercial invoice, packing list and the relevant certificates are supplied; the importer's broker handles the declaration.

Do you support long term supply agreements?

Yes, rolling agreements with defined review points work better for both sides than rigid annual commitments.

Can several models be mixed in one shipment?

Yes, mixing models and flavours within a carton or pallet is common and usually helps first time buyers test demand.
